About Lasana, TX Suboxone Doctors
Buprenorphine-naloxone is a pharmaceutical drug offered as medication assisted treatment (MAT) as an alternative to the drug methadone. As opposed to methadone, which is typically administered by going to a methadone clinic every day, Suboxone prescriptions can be written by licensed Suboxone doctors in Lasana, TX. Suboxone was the first pharmaceutical drug that passed government regulations to be prescribed by a physician to treat opioid dependence. Selecting a Lasana, TX Suboxone Doctor
When searching for a Suboxone doctor in Lasana, TX the first thing to do is to research the options that are accessible and covered by insurance. After compiling a list of resources that make sure the choices provided are qualified. Qualified doctors and mid-level practitioners in the United States must have an X-license to be able to prescribe Suboxone to individuals battling opioid addiction. These individuals should also offer some sort of community involvement to ensure success whether that involves outpatient programs, or other evidence-based treatment options to support a positive outcome while on Suboxone.

Alternatives to Suboxone Treatment in Lasana, TX
Suboxone is only one of several treatment options for opioid addiction. There are alternative medication assisted treatments that have previously been used in Lasana, TX for opioid addiction treatment, including methadone and Naltrexone. These medications might be available to you but have different regulations. For example, only methadone clinics can administer methadone. For struggling addicts who are motivated to break free from addiction and who have a supportive home environment or who live in a sober house, these MAT options might work for you.
There are contraindications for the use of Suboxone for opioid addiction treatment. These include, but are not limited to:
- Recent thoughts of suicide
- Untreated mental health disorder
- Pregnancy
- Alcohol dependence
- Previous allergic reaction to Suboxone
- Taking other medications that do not react well with Suboxone
- Previous abuse of MAT
People who may not be able to receive Suboxone treatment, abstinence may be the best alternative option. People who plan to take this route, they can expect intense flu-like withdrawal symptoms and intense cravings. Alternatives to Suboxone Treatment in Texas
The medication Suboxone is a combination of two substances. Those substances are buprenorphine and naloxone, and the combination of the two has been approved by the FDA to combat opioid addiction. However, in recent years Suboxone has received significant scrutiny because of the likelihood of addiction to Subxone. We have also seen a rise of individuals in medication assisted treatment programs Texas having accidental overdoses. Due to this it has prompted others to seek alternative options. Other options individuals have invested in include methadone, abstinence, Subutex, or vivitrol.
